AOL email going for unlimited storage

by Colbert Low Boon Leng on Jun 12, 2007 at 02:32 PM

AOL logoAOL mail is set for a new upgrade with unlimited storage and a built in chat service to spice up the market. AOL email was released 2 years ago but it has failed to attract new sign ups other than subscribers to their own service. Users prefer other web based mails such as Yahoo, Hotmail and Gmail despite AOL’s marketing efforts. They must be pinning on hopes that this new upgrade will bring in a number of new sign ups from non AOL users. Apart from that, AOL also added a few nifty features which is on par if not better than what other web based emails have to offer. Drop by AOL to have a look at all these new features.
